FRESH reports have linked Saints with forwards Ben Brereton Diaz and Liam Delap, after interest in previous transfer windows.

The St Mary's side are looking to bring in attacking reinforcements this summer following promotion to the Premier League.

Saints have Sunderland winger Jack Clarke on a list of potential targets, with new names regularly surfacing elsewhere.

Saints were linked with both Villarreal's Brereton Diaz, 25, and Man City's Delap, 21, in the past 12 months.

The Sun now report that the pair are back on the list of potential targets this summer.

Chilean international Brereton Diaz scored six Premier League goals in 15 matches on loan at Sheffield United since January last season.

His efforts were unable to keep the Blades from the drop, with the newly promoted outfit finishing bottom on just 16 points.

The former Blackburn Rovers man has failed to score in 20 appearances for his Spanish side since a free transfer in 2023.

Delap, meanwhile, scored eight goals in 31 matches for Hull City as the Tigers finished just outside the playoff spots.

Man City reportedly rejected a bid worth £16million from Saints for Delap in 2022, when the youngster was Premier League 2's most lethal finisher.

He has since gained 68 matches of Championship experience on loan but recorded only 12 goals and two assists in that time.

Saints revealed they are still in talks with Che Adams over an extension to his Saints contract, which is set to expire this month.

The Scotland international has been linked with a move to Wolves, who are said to be in discussions with the 27 year old.
